- Award-winning, peaceful and adults-only park
- Overlooking the Mendip Hills; River Yeo flowing through the grounds
- A short stroll to Cheddar village and Cheddar Gorge

- Group bookings of 2 or more units (e.g. tent, caravan, RV or accommodation hire) traveling together are not permitted via Pitchup.com.
- Guests under the age of 18 are not allowed on site.
- Commercial vehicles (vehicles used for work-related purposes, carrying goods or fare-paying passengers) and sign-written vehicles are not permitted on site.
- Strictly no cooking and no candles inside the pods.

-               When can I check in and check out of Cheddar Bridge Touring Park?                    RV, travel trailer and tent sites Arrive: 1 p.m. – 6 p.m. Depart by: 11 a.m. On-park accommodation Arrive: 3 p.m. – 6 p.m. Depart by: 11 a.m. Please do not arrive before 1pm as the gates are not open until then.
